| Aggregate Type | Best Applications | Size Range | Drainage Rating | Compaction |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3/4 Inch Crushed Stone | Driveways, Foundations | 3/4 inch | Excellent | Very Good |
| #57 Stone | Drainage, Backfill | 1/2 to 1 inch | Excellent | Good |
| Crusher Run | Base Layers, Parking Areas | Mixed with fines | Good | Excellent |
| Pea Gravel | Walkways, Decorative | 3/8 inch | Very Good | Fair |
| Drain Rock | French Drains, Septic | 1 to 2 inch | Superior | N/A |
| Road Base | Roads, Heavy Traffic | Mixed grades | Good | Excellent |

Soil and Geology Factors
Manatee County's predominant Myakka fine sand soil creates unique challenges for construction and landscaping projects. This sandy soil drains quickly but offers little structural support, requiring appropriate base layer preparation with quality aggregates. The high water table throughout much of Palmetto, particularly in areas near the Manatee River and Tampa Bay, necessitates careful attention to drainage system design and aggregate selection.

Calculate your needs by measuring length times width times depth. For driveways, we recommend 4 to 6 inches of material in Palmetto due to sandy soil conditions. A 10 by 20 foot area at 4 inches deep requires approximately 2.5 cubic yards. Our team can help you determine exact quantities based on your specific project requirements.
